CR4420-5 Product Overview
Introduction
The CR4420-5 is a versatile electronic component that belongs to the category of integrated circuits. This product is widely used in various electronic devices and systems due to its unique characteristics and functional features.
Basic Information Overview
- Category: Integrated Circuit
- Use: Signal Processing, Control Systems
- Characteristics: High precision, Low power consumption, Compact size
- Package: DIP (Dual Inline Package)
- Essence: Signal amplification and conditioning
- Packaging/Quantity: Typically packaged in tubes or trays, quantity varies based on manufacturer
Specifications
- Operating Voltage: 3V - 5V
- Operating Temperature: -40°C to 85°C
- Input Impedance: 10 kΩ
- Output Voltage Swing: ±12V
- Bandwidth: 1 MHz

Functional Features
- Signal Amplification: The CR4420-5 provides high gain for weak input signals.
- Filtering: It includes built-in filtering capabilities to remove noise from the input signal.
- Low Power Consumption: Operates efficiently with minimal power requirements.
Advantages
- High Precision: Provides accurate signal processing and conditioning.
- Compact Size: Suitable for space-constrained applications.
- Versatile: Can be used in a wide range of electronic systems.
Disadvantages
- Limited Bandwidth: May not be suitable for high-frequency applications.
- Sensitivity to ESD: Requires careful handling to prevent damage from electrostatic discharge.
Working Principles
The CR4420-5 operates based on the principles of operational amplifiers and active filtering. It amplifies and conditions input signals to provide a clean and amplified output signal.
